Specification
MODEL | C30W | C60W | C90W |
LED LAMP | 30W/12V, | 60W/24V, is Φ58mm | 90W/24V, |
Solar panel | 100W/18V, | 120W/18V, 2pcs | 200W/18V, 2pcs |
Deep Cycle battery | 12V120AH, | 12V200AH, 2pcs | 12V150AH, 4pcs |
Controller | DC12V/5A, | DC24V/5A, IP67 | DC24V/5A, |
Pole | 6m, with 1m single hand for LED lamp, with solar panel supports, | 8m, with 1m single hand for LED lamp, with solar panel supports, all galvanized zinc casted | 10m, with 1m single hand for LED lamp, with solar panel supports, |
Battery case | plastic for 12V120AH battery | plastic for 12V200AH battery | plastic for 12V150AH battery |

- Q: How do solar lights handle electromagnetic radiation from communication systems?
- Solar lights are designed to handle electromagnetic radiation from communication systems without any significant impact on their functionality. These lights are equipped with electronic components and circuitry that are specifically designed to be resistant to electromagnetic interference (EMI). EMI refers to the disturbance caused by electromagnetic radiation from various sources, including communication systems. To protect solar lights from EMI, manufacturers often incorporate shielding techniques into their designs. Shielding involves the use of materials that absorb or reflect electromagnetic radiation, preventing it from interfering with the operation of the solar light. Common shielding materials include conductive metals like aluminum or copper, which are used to create barriers that block or redirect the radiation. In addition to shielding, solar lights may also include filters or suppressors to minimize the impact of electromagnetic radiation. Filters can be used to block specific frequency ranges that are known to cause interference, while suppressors can be employed to reduce the amplitude or intensity of the radiation. Moreover, solar lights are typically tested and certified to comply with electromagnetic compatibility (EMC) standards. These standards ensure that the lights can operate without interference in the presence of electromagnetic radiation. Manufacturers conduct rigorous testing to ensure that solar lights can withstand the typical levels of radiation generated by communication systems without any adverse effects. Overall, solar lights are designed to handle electromagnetic radiation from communication systems effectively, thanks to shielding, filtering, and other mitigation techniques. This allows them to operate reliably in various environments, including areas with high levels of electromagnetic activity.

- Q: Are solar lights suitable for rooftop gardens or green roofs?
- Yes, solar lights are suitable for rooftop gardens or green roofs. In fact, they are an excellent option for these types of spaces. Solar lights are powered by the sun, which means they do not require any electrical wiring or access to a power source. This makes them incredibly convenient and easy to install on rooftops. Rooftop gardens and green roofs often have limited access to electricity, making traditional lighting solutions impractical. Solar lights provide a sustainable and energy-efficient alternative. They harness the sun's energy during the day and store it in rechargeable batteries. This stored energy is then used to power the lights at night, providing illumination without any additional costs or environmental impact. Furthermore, solar lights are typically designed to be weather-resistant and durable, making them suitable for rooftop gardens. They can withstand exposure to sunlight, rain, and other elements, ensuring they will continue to function effectively in outdoor settings. Solar lights also offer flexibility in terms of their placement. They can be easily installed in various locations on the rooftop, such as along pathways, near seating areas, or highlighting specific garden features. The absence of wiring allows for greater freedom in designing the layout of the rooftop garden without the need for complicated and costly electrical installations. Overall, solar lights are a practical and eco-friendly lighting solution for rooftop gardens or green roofs. They provide illumination, convenience, and sustainability, making them an ideal choice for these types of outdoor spaces.
